Hi 

If I understand correctly, two tasks need to be done in this patch..

1. In the Styles menu menubar, a "No List" option needs to be added, which is
by default selected unless some other type of list (e.g. Bulleted List) is
selected.

2."Clear direct formatting" should work for lists as well, i.e., if it is
pressed "No List" option should be selected by default..

Please correct me if I am wrong..

--- Comment #12 from Heiko Tietze  ---
Unset is as unclear as none. In a hierarchy of Default > Text Body > Test, what
should happen if the function is applied to Test? Guess it activates Text Body
not Default. This is actually what Standard does, not so easy to understand and
reported in bug 128469 (pb. see also bug 118834, bug 88474, and bug 76898).

My take: WF.
